Описание

Введение в продукт
Обычный дискретный вход (MSAB) видит только статические сигналы: замкнут контакт или нет. Но есть датчики, которые выдают частоту. Расходомеры с импульсным выходом, тахогенераторы, счётчики электроэнергии. DS3820PIMB — это специализированный модуль, который считает импульсы до частоты 2 кГц.
Честно скажу, путаница между MSAB и PIMB — частая головная боль проектировщиков. Внешне они похожи. Но PIMB имеет входной триггер Шмитта (подавление дребезга) и 32-битный счётчик на канал. MSAB такого не умеет. Подключите импульсный датчик к MSAB — он будет считать половину импульсов, а на высокой частоте (200 Гц) — вообще ничего. Берите PIMB для всего, что крутится или течёт.
Технические характеристики (Key Specs)
| Параметр | Значение |
|---|---|
| Количество каналов | 16 |
| Тип входов | PNP (источник), NPN (сток), сухой контакт |
| Номинальное напряжение | 24 В (±20%) |
| Логический 0 (PNP) | < 5 В |
| Логическая 1 (PNP) | > 15 В |
| Максимальная частота | 2 кГц (для скважности 50%) |
| Счётчик | 32 бита (до 4 294 967 295 импульсов) |
| Разрешение счётчика | 1 импульс |
| Встроенный фильтр | 50 мкс (фиксированный) |
| Минимальная длительность импульса | 250 мкс (ON и OFF) |
| Гальваническая развязка | 1500 В |
| Потребление питания | 24 В / 100 мА (без учёта входов) |
| Ток на канал | 5 мА (при 24 В) |
| Тип клемм | Винтовые |
| Рабочая температура | −30…+65°C |
Прозрачность качества (SOP Quality Control)
Импульсный вход сложнее статического. Тестируем на частоте.
Входной контроль — проверяем маркировку. Оригинальный PIMB имеет на плате надпись «Pulse Input Module». Подделки часто имеют маркировку MSAB (не верьте).
Live Test на стенде — генератор импульсов Tektronix AFG31000 подаёт меандр 24 В, частотой 1 кГц, скважность 50%. Считываем показания счётчика через контроллер за 10 секунд — должно быть ровно 10 000 импульсов. Погрешность ±1 импульс.
Тест на максимальную частоту — 2 кГц, 60 секунд. Счётчик должен показать 120 000 ± 1. При 2,1 кГц модуль начинает пропускать импульсы (это допустимо).
Тест на дребезг — подаём сигнал с дребезгом (10 замыканий за 1 мс). Модуль должен посчитать 1 импульс (фильтр 50 мкс должен отсечь).
Упаковка — антистатический пакет.
Технические подводные камни (Tech Pitfalls)
❗ Не используйте для частот выше 2 кГц
При 2,5 кГц PIMB начинает пропускать каждый третий импульс. Был случай на газораспределении: турбинный расходомер выдавал 3 кГц, подключили к PIMB. Расход на контроллере показывал на 30% ниже. Причина — модуль не успевал обработать. Ставьте специализированный частотомер или делитель частоты.
❗ Минимальная длительность импульса — 250 мкс
Скважность сигнала не важна, но и низкий, и высокий уровень должны держаться не менее 250 мкс. Если импульс короче (например, 100 мкс), модуль его не увидит. Проверяйте датчик осциллографом. У некоторых герконовых датчиков время замыкания 50 мкс — несовместимы.
❗ Только сухой контакт или 24 В. Не 5 В, не 12 В.
Логическая 1 должна быть >15 В. TTL-уровни (5 В) не подходят — модуль не увидит. Если у датчика выход 5 В, ставьте преобразователь уровня на транзисторе. 12 В — тоже не подходит (будут пропуски). Только 24 В.
❗ Общая земля для всех 16 каналов
У PIMB одна общая земля на все каналы (в отличие от MSAB, где группы по 8). Нельзя подключать датчики от разных источников питания с разными потенциалами земли. Разница потенциалов более 1 В вызовет ошибочные срабатывания.
❗ Сброс счётчика при отключении питания
Счётчики на PIMB не сохраняются при обесточивании. После включения все 16 счётчиков обнулены. Если нужна необнуляемая статистика (например, общий расход), передавайте накопленное значение в контроллер и храните там. Модуль — только счётчик текущих импульсов.
Руководство по замене (Installation Guide)
Время на замену: 15 минут
Этап 1: Подготовка (⚠️ обязательно)
Обесточьте стойку. Сфотографируйте подключение проводов. Запишите в контроллере текущие значения счётчиков (через ToolboxST). Подготовьте отвёртку 2,5 мм.
Этап 2: Демонтаж
Ослабьте винтовые клеммы. Вытащите провода. Открутите два винта-фиксатора. Извлеките модуль.
Этап 3: Установка
Установите DIP-переключатели адреса. DIP-переключатель типа входа (PNP/NPN) на плате установите как на старом модуле. Вставьте PIMB в направляющие. Подключите провода.
Этап 4: Тестовый запуск
Включите питание. Зелёный LED «PWR» горит. Подайте на первый канал 100 Гц от генератора. В ToolboxST смотрите счётчик — должен расти со скоростью 100 имп/сек. Проверьте все 16 каналов.
FAQ
Вопрос: Чем отличается PIMB от MSAB (обычного дискретного входа)?
PIMB умеет считать частоту до 2 кГц и имеет 32-битный счётчик. MSAB — только статическое состояние (0/1) и максимум 100 Гц с фильтром 1 мс. Для счётчиков воды, газа, электроэнергии и тахометров — PIMB. Для конечников и кнопок — MSAB.
Вопрос: Можно ли использовать PIMB для измерения частоты (не счёта)?
Да. В контроллере можно измерить период между импульсами и пересчитать в частоту. Но точность будет ограничена 1000 отсчётов в секунду. Для точного частотомера (до 0,01 Гц) лучше использовать специализированный модуль.
Вопрос: Модуль считает импульсы, но с пропусками (10% потерь). Причина?
Сигнал имеет короткие импульсы (менее 250 мкс). Проверьте осциллографом. Решение: поставьте формирователь импульсов (триггер Шмитта) или увеличивайте длительность выходного импульса датчика (если возможно).
Вопрос: Можно ли подключить датчик с открытым коллектором (NPN)?
Да. Переключите DIP-переключатель на плате в положение NPN. И подключите внешний резистор 2,2 кОм между 24 В и сигналом (подтяжка). Без резистора модуль не увидит высокого уровня.
Вопрос: Можно ли горячую замену PIMB?
Нет. VME-шина не поддерживает. При выдёргивании потеряете счётчики (обнулятся). Обесточивайте стойку. Если нужна горячая замена в критичной системе — резервируйте модули 1oo2.
Вопрос: Как часто нужно считывать счётчик, чтобы не переполнился?
32 бита — 4 млрд импульсов. При частоте 1 кГц переполнение наступит через 4 000 000 секунд (46 дней). Считывайте раз в сутки — безопасно. При частоте 2 кГц — через 23 дня. Считывайте раз в 12 часов.
Вопрос: Модуль считает импульсы при отключённом датчике (фантомные). Причина?
Наводка от силовых кабелей. Экран датчика заземлён на корпус, а не на COM модуля. Перезаземлите экран на сторону модуля. Или поставьте фильтр 50 мкс (включён по умолчанию). Если не помогает — используйте экранированную витую пару.

IPSYS01 PLC
IEPAS02 PLC
IEPAS01 PLC
IPFLD24 PLC
+86 13376920836